From 0fed96533cb95a28d7c4f1f0f6e3cd8e30656a59 Mon Sep 17 00:00:00 2001 From: Jeremy Soller Date: Mon, 28 Oct 2019 14:26:24 -0600 Subject: [PATCH] Add smmstore dumping script --- scripts/smmstore.sh | 12 ++++++++++++ 1 file changed, 12 insertions(+) create mode 100755 scripts/smmstore.sh diff --git a/scripts/smmstore.sh b/scripts/smmstore.sh new file mode 100755 index 0000000..d64adac --- /dev/null +++ b/scripts/smmstore.sh @@ -0,0 +1,12 @@ +#!/usr/bin/env bash + +set -e + +cargo build --manifest-path libs/intel-spi/Cargo.toml --example read --release +sudo ./libs/intel-spi/target/release/examples/read + +make -C coreboot/util/cbfstool -j "$(nproc)" +./coreboot/util/cbfstool/cbfstool read.rom read -r SMMSTORE -f smmstore.rom + +cargo build --manifest-path libs/smmstore/Cargo.toml --release +./libs/smmstore/target/release/smmstore smmstore.rom